Small and Medium Enterprises (SMEs) are the backbone of the Malaysian economy. But for many entrepreneurs, securing the right "pinjaman perniagaan" (business loan) is the biggest hurdle to growth. This guide covers the basics of SME loans in Malaysia.
An SME loan is a financing product designed specifically for businesses, not individuals. It's used to fund business activities, such as:
Eligibility is more complex than for a personal loan. Lenders will look at your business's health. The minimum requirements usually include:
Many great SMEs get rejected by traditional banks. Why?
Messy" Bank Statements:
Lack of Collateral
Poor CCRIS/CTOS
